The Ride to Conquer Cancer (RTCC) is a pledge-based fundraiser that began as a single event in 2008 and has grown into a nationwide phenomenon. Five years on, the RTCC is Canada's largest cycling fundraiser and consists of four distinct regional events held across the country in British Columbia, Alberta, Ontario and Quebec. These inspirational rides attract cyclists from all walks of life and create a sense of unity that must be experienced to be believed. The RTCC has raised nearly $150 million in support of cancer research and attracts more than 10,000 riders every year.
Norco is an official RTCC sponsor, and we do more than offer financial support. Since 2011, we have served as the RTCC’s official bicycle and technical support sponsor at all four regional events. Norco event teams attend each ride and work from dawn to dusk offering technical and mechanical support to RTCC riders. Norco is on the ground, offering our wrenching expertise to ensure that every participant has an opportunity to complete the ride of their lifetime.
